Earl B. Heard is living proof that faith can triumph over adversity. The successful entrepreneur and faith-based movie producer began at rock bottom before building a life that brought him genuine fulfillment.

Thirty-five years ago, he founded BIC Alliance, one of the nation’s largest multi-industrial, multi-departmental strategic marketing firms and publisher of Business and Industry Connection (BIC) Magazine. Heard’s rise up the business ladder came with faith, good old fashioned hard work and kindness toward others. He shares his remarkable insights, gleaned throughout decades of professional and personal ups and downs, in the re-release of his inspirational book, It’s What We Do Together That Counts – The BIC Alliance Story.

The updated edition of his book includes 11 Earl’s Pearls of Wisdom; 100 tips for achieving peace, happiness and success; plus Success Secrets from the Experts.

Readers will learn by Heard’s example how to overcome challenges and realize their own goals; how to inspire others by example; how to lead with empathy and understanding; and how to put God first.

Heard’s story is a testament to one man’s enduring faith in God, himself and mankind. Drawing upon 63 years of life experiences, Heard proves through his words and actions that any form of adversity can be overcome through faith, perseverance and kindness.

Author Earl B. Heard is the CEO and Founder of BIC Alliance, which publishes BIC Magazine, North America’s largest multi-industry, multi-departmental energy and construction publication. He has 40-plus years’ combined experience in industry and marketing, having served as an industrial training manager and buyer for Ethyl Corp. in Baton Rouge, La., before founding BIC Alliance in 1984. Having spent the past 30 years helping grow industrial service companies through marketing and training consultation, mergers and acquisitions and executive recruiting, Heard has a wide range of contacts in petrochemical, refining, construction, environmental and other sectors. He founded BIC Media Solutions in 2005.

Real people. Real pain. Real hopelessness. Real healing. Some have battled a life-threatening illness, others have survived an abusive relationship, lost their job, or overcome an addiction. Others have plummeted to the bottom after a painful divorce, only to transform themselves into far happier people. And some were shackled to despair and hopelessness after the death of a child and, yes, they struggled and broke free. These are people who have battled the unthinkable and transformed their lives in Chaos to Clarity: Sacred Stories of Transformational Change by Rev. Patricia Cagganello and Kathleen O’Keefe-Kanavos. Readers will witness firsthand the challenges that these men and women faced head-on, and how they emerged stronger and happier.

In Chaos to Clarity, Cagganello and Kanavos share their expertise on the spirituality and psychology of change and explain why change is not only inevitable, but it is good for you.

“Just as the flapping of a butterfly’s wing can change weather patterns around the world, a small inspiration from one person can cause positive changes for another,” says Kanavos, who believes change is a part of the natural order of life.

“Welcome to true-life stories that transform chaos into clarity and connect you to the heart of humanity,” Cagganello adds. “Discover your hope for the future and a blueprint for your life in these life-changing pages.”

Rev. Cagganello is CEO and Founder of Sacred Stories Media, Sacred Stories Publishing, an award-winning book publishing and marketing company, and Sacred U ─ an online course division. An ordained interfaith, interspiritual minister and sacred storyteller, Cagganello is a believer in “raising the vibration of the planet” to one of respect and honor for the sacred nature of ourselves and all living things. Before she was ordained, Cagganello served six years as a sergeant in the U.S. Marine Corps as well as many years in the corporate and educational worlds. She is the author of two previous books, God is in the Little Things: Messages from the Animals and God is in the Little Things: Messages from the Golden Angels, and co-author of the poetry book Scanning For Signal.

O’Keefe-Kanavos is accredited in psychopathology and special education. She taught psychology at University of South Florida’s Fort Myers branch and was an instructor of the severely emotionally handicapped for 10 years, two years as special education department head. Later, she used a combination of dreams and conventional medicine to beat back cancer—three times. She was actually a research subject in the Breast Cancer Dream Research Program at Duke University. In Dreams That Can Save Your Life, O’Keefe-Kanavos and co-author Dr. Larry Burk compiled true accounts of people whose dreams were later validated as well as the results of research studies that support the precognitive power of dreams.

Rosalyn Carter said it best: “There are only four kinds of people in the world — those who have been caregivers, those who are currently caregivers,
those who will be caregivers, and those who will need caregivers.” Yes, It Really Is All About Me is an enlightening book from Darleen Miller that seeks to empower selfless caregivers to create their own personal to-do list that nurtures the mind, body and spirit.

“Whether we are parents, grandparents, teachers or medical professionals, we all belong to a community of caregivers, and we often neglect our own needs,” Miller explains. “As we explore your personal Journey of a Lifetime, this inspirational journal will help define and support your relationship with self.”

Yes, It Really Is All About Me features a journal format that guides readers through a step-by-step journey of self-realization and self-nurturing, beginning with the question, ‘Who am I?’ The book is divided into four categories: Physical, Intellectual, Emotional and Spiritual, with written exercises, insights from the author and positive statements of empowerment.

Designed for the caregiver who loves others and wants to serve their world, Yes! It Really Is All About Me aims to impact the lives of caregivers by raising their conscious awareness of their own needs and leading them down a nurturing path where they feel loved and appreciated in their service.

At an early age, author Darleen Miller began her own personal journey as a lifelong teacher and caregiver to her parents, grandparents and her three children. During her 47-year marriage, Miller supported her husband’s military career and became his primary caregiver as he battled cancer for the last 12 years of his life. He passed away at their home with hospice care in July 2010. This experiential workbook is a reflection of Miller’s holistic self-exploration in caregiving experiences. Her passion for teaching, writing and healing unite as tools to help fellow caregivers embrace a new conscious awareness of life. Miller offers numerous classes that focus on mind, body and spiritual development with self-empowerment.

Kathleen O’Keefe-Kanavos kept waking from dreams of monks who said she had cancer, but doctors could find nothing. In the end, her dreams were validated—she had breast cancer. Dr. Larry Burk followed his nagging suspicions that dreams could be important bellwethers of cancer and other serious diseases and conducted research that supports that premise. Now, O’Keefe-Kanavos and Burk have teamed up to produce Dreams That Can Save Your Life: Early Warning Signs of Cancer and Other Diseases.

Kathleen O’Keefe-Kanavos, the three-time Breast Cancer survivor employed a combination of dreams and conventional medicine to heal her body to beat back cancer—all three times. She was one of Dr. Burk’s Breast Cancer Dream Research Program research subjects at Duke. The resulting conclusions were published in various medical journals. O’Keefe-Kanavos has made appearances on TV’s Dr. OZ (https://kathleenokeefekanavos.com/dr-oz-show-appearance) and local television and radio shows.

In Dreams That Can Save Your Life, O’Keefe-Kanavos and Burk have collected not only the true accounts of people whose dreams were later validated by pathology but also the results of research studies that support the precognitive power of dreams. They also discuss how people who want to tap into the power of their dreams can learn to remember their dreams, learn their dream-language and keep a dream journal.

“We all have the power through dreams to transform our health, our business and our relationships for a better life,” says O’Keefe-Kanavos.

Almost nothing in the human experience can compare with having achieved the peak of wellness and performance and then having it all ripped away in a heartbeat. Kristin Hagen knows what that feels like.

Hagen at 19 was a competitive dancer with Team USA, a national award-winning organist, an original artist and a contestant for Miss Idaho USA. But it was 1994 and the airbag in the car in which she was riding was first-generation and high-powered enough to cause her serious injury. Three years later, lightning struck a second time and Hagen was once again the victim of the redesigned airbag, this time suffering severe and immediate demobilization from the sheer force of the deployment.

Through her faith and evolving 21st century healthcare, however, she was able to successfully reverse the effects of the trauma and recover her former level of wellness and mobility, essentially effecting her own cure. Hagen literally walked away from her experience with a profound respect for the ongoing shift in the way medicine is practiced, delivered, and integrated. Align Above: My Passionate Dance at Life! is the first in Hagen’s five-plus book series (with accompanying adapted screenplays) that Hagen says she hopes will motivate people to embark on their wellness journeys. Her screenplays, based upon her Align Above series, are available to movie producers serious about adapting her story into an original film.

“It’s time to make a movement, time to make a change and time to be truly well,” she says.

These days, Hagen provides many perspectives on health and wellness, including in the areas of nutrition, hands-on clinical care, nursing and clinical informatics, and advocacy. She develops custom solutions for clinicians and patients, designed around their needs.

The fifth industrial revolution is upon us — a time when artificial intelligence will take on a growing number of tasks formerly handled by humans. To make the most of what is traditionally a period of industrial advancement and technical innovation, corporate trainer and author Immanual Joseph proposes a reawakening of a uniquely human trait: compassion.

The Fifth Revolution: Reinventing Workplace Happiness, Health, and Engagement Through Compassion is an invitation to rediscover the power of human consciousness both in and out of the workplace.

“Compassion is a behavior that is always desired but often missing in workplaces, including among leadership,” Joseph says. “This book delivers the skills of workplace compassion in a practical, hands-on way that has not been done before.”

Readers will gain a deep understanding of what compassion means and will explore compassion skills to incorporate into their lives as individuals, influencers and leaders. Along the way, Joseph introduces his nine pillars of workplace compassion, which include people-first thinking, abundance mindset, embracing others and big-picture thinking. His aim is to teach people how to use compassion frameworks to shift work cultures — even governments — and create strategies for lifelong changes.

“We deserve an internal and cultural framework in workplaces that allows us to flourish both person-ally and professionally,” Joseph writes in his book. “Workplaces that bring out the best in people thrive. The fifth revolution starts with creating these workplaces.”

In an age of artificial intelligence, as our jobs and professional identities are gradually being redefined by technology, compassion can be the standout skill that defines our uniqueness and propels our professional success. The Fifth Revolution is all about practical compassion — part information, part stories, part workbook and all transformation.

Author Immanual Joseph, PhD, CPC, is a former cancer drug discovery scientist who chose to become an evangelist of human compassion in workplaces following a period of taking care of people in end-of-life situations. Inspired by personal compassion experiences post-Hurricane Katrina, Immanual created Compassion Leaders, a company that helps organizations solve human and business challenges through compassion training. His training curriculum, “The 9 Pillars of Workplace Compassion,” has been reviewed and praised by experts from Stanford and used by global organizations.

Joseph obtained his PhD in Biochemistry from the Tulane School of Medicine, New Orleans, and is a certified professional coach from the Institute for Professional Excellence in Coaching. He has several high impact scientific publications and a book chapter to his credit. Joseph has also authored five fiction and one non-fiction book in two languages (English and Tamil). He is the co-founder of MetaMindfulness Multiversity (www.metamindfulness.org) — a platform that brings the teachings of some of the wisest teachers of our generation to corporate audiences.

After a life-threatening accident stopped her completely in her tracks a few years ago, author Sharon Wegscheider-Cruse and her family came to truly understand that we are all one event from a lifestyle change.

Former First Lady Rosalyn Carter clearly illustrated the importance of this when she said: “There are only four kinds of people in this world: those who have been caregivers; those who currently are caregivers; those who will be caregivers; and those who will need caregivers.” Hence, the new book by Cruse with Patrick Egan has arrived, Caregiving: Hope and Health for Caregiving Families (ISBN: 9780757321931 – May 2019 — $14.95). While some people choose to take care of loved ones after they can no longer take care of themselves, many others must do so for a myriad of other reasons, often financial. It can be a crisis situation, such as an accident, or the long-term effects of aging. In any case, the days are often long and draining—both for the family care-giver and the paid professional—and the choices to be made are often confusing, difficult, and daunting.

Filled with practical, easily implementable advice, this illuminating book helps readers sort through the puzzle that forms the caregiving world. Topics include: identifying the roles of caregivers; dealing with burnout; finding ways to compartmentalize and separate without guilt; using technology to make life easier; building bridges through teamwork; downsizing; and navigating end-of-life issues. The first book to provide stories from the perspective of both caregiver and caree, it enables caregivers to better understand their fears and feelings. The result is a positive, unified approach to care.

About the Authors:

Sharon Wegscheider-Cruse is the founding Chairperson of the National Association of Children of Alcoholics, and founder of Onsite Workshops. She has written 19 books translated into 13 languages, and broke ground and fostered a movement with her works, Another Chance: Hope and Health for the Alcoholic Family and Learning to Love Yourself. Sharon has traveled the world and developed programs in the United States, Europe, Australia, and Canada, and has appeared on The Phil Donahue Show, The Oprah Winfrey Show and The Larry King Show, as well as in multiple media events.

Patrick Egan is a caregiving “gentrepreneur” and the caregiver for his parents who live in a senior community nearby. He is the founder of NurturingNet, a company that helps others use technology in a way that enhances and adds fun to the caregiver experience. A former VP of Human Resources for the Global HealthCare Exchange that was created by industry-leading health care firms including Medtronic, GE, Johnson and Johnson, Abbott and Baxter International. He holds a BA in Communications from the University of Colorado and an MBA in Management from the College of St. Thomas.
